import java.io.*;
import java.util.*;
import java.text.*;
import java.math.*;
import java.util.regex.*;
public class Solution {
public static void main(String[] args) {
Scanner in = new Scanner(System.in);
int arr[][] = new int[6][6];
int k=0;
int i=0;
int j=0;
int arr1[]=new int[100];
for(i=0; i < 6; i++){
for( j=0; j < 6; j++){
arr[i][j] = in.nextInt();
}
}
int sum=0;
for( i=0;i<6-2;i++)
{
for( j=0;j<6-2;j++)
{
sum=arr[i][j]+arr[i][j+1]+arr[i][j+2]+arr[i+1][j+1]+arr[i+2][j]+arr[i+2][j+1]+arr[i+2][j+2];
arr1[k++]=sum;
}
}
int c=arr1[0];
for(i=0;i<k;i++)
{
if(c<arr1[i])
{
c=arr1[i];
}
}
System.out.println(c);
}
}
